In celebration of Vancouver's involvement in the 2010 Winter Olympics, our theme for this year's Planning School is "The Gold Medal Edition". This will once again be a highly technical event featuring professionals from across the country. In honour of the Olympic theme, we are pleased to announce that we will have an athlete as one of our feature speakers. This event entails two full days of informative, engaging and motivating presentations, all focused around a single, in-depth case study developed to feature a wide variety of the issues you encounter on a daily basis. This will be a great educational event that will provide valuable networking opportunities for financial advisors.

Hot Breakfast & Lunch will be provided on both days.

This year's Planning School takes place from October 26th - 27th, once again at Simon Fraser University's spectacular Morris J. Wosk Centre for Dialogue, in the heart of downtown Vancouver. Please reserve your seats early as there are only 160 seats available on a first come first serve basis.

Day 1 Speaker Presentations:

Diane Friedman - Getting Your Company Ready for Sale

Bruce Watson - Valuation of Private Companies

Floyd Murphy - General Insurance Agency Valuation Issues

John Bathurst & JJ Kovacs - What Sellers need to know about Acquisition Financing & their Financial Life after the Sale

Keith Brown - The Use of Life Insurance to a Succession Plan

Ian Macnaughton - Managing Family Dynamics in Business Succession

Tom Deans - 1.2 Million Family Businesses: Great Legacies or Full Contact Sport

Day 2 Speaker Presentations:

Tim Cestnick - Business Transition and The Taxman

Josephine Nadel - Business Succession - Structuring a Sale or Transfer - A Legal Perspective

Dr. Larry Stefan - Succession Planning for Someone Very Important - You!

Alain Quennec and Cam MacIntosh - Transitioning a Financial Advisory Practice

Barry LaValley - The Transition into Retirement: The intuitive advisor's guide to helping your client

Lynne Myles - Creating a Comprehensive Plan for Bill and Hillary Poleski Using PlanPlus Planit

Barry LaValley   Barry LaValley
The First Life Approach

Barry LaValley is a pioneer in the life planning approach to financial planning. In 2001, he was a contributor to the book “Your Clients for Life—the definitive guide to Financial Life Planning” along with U.S. authors Mitch Anthony and Carol Anderson. Since that book was written, Barry has interviewed hundreds of advisors in both Canada and the United States and created a common sense approach to linking a client’s life planning to his or her financial plan. His main area of specialty is in teaching advisors how to implement a wealth management discovery process that will uncover a client’s true emotional concerns. Barry is on the advisory board for The Canadian Securities Institute Wealth Management Designation Program and currently works with firms in Canada and the U.S. to help them implement a true wealth management strategy for their advisors.
     
Bruce Watson   Bruce Watson, CA, CBV, LLB
Partner, Wolrige Mahon LLP Chartered Accountants

Bruce Watson is a partner in the Financial Investigations Group. He has a Bachelor of Laws degree from the University of Edinburgh, Scotland, and is a Canadian CA and Chartered Business Valuator. Bruce served as a partner in a national accounting firm from 1981 to 1993, providing assurance and business advisory services to a wide range of clients. He subsequently served as an officer and director of certain public (TSX and NASDAQ) and private companies, working in the United States until returning to Vancouver in 2004. Bruce's practice is focused mainly on business valuations, litigation support (including shareholder disputes, quantification of economic losses, and issues related to accounting principles or auditing standards), and financial modeling services related to public-private partnerships ("P3's").

Diane Friedman   Diane Friedman
Senior Vice President, Wolrige Mahon Corporate Finance

Diane began her career with the TD Commercial Banking Group where she spent 5 years as a commercial lender. From there she joined Roynat Capital and spent 2 years working with growing BC businesses providing term loans, major equipment leases, subordinated debt and equity financing. In 1998 Diane became a founding Investment Manager at Vancity Capital, initially capitalized with $25 million. During her 15 year tenure in the banking and merchant banking, Diane has financed in excess of 400 BC-based businesses, with her last 10 years concentrated on subordinated debt financing for growth, acquisitions, and management buyouts. Diane joined Wolrige Mahon Corporate Finance in 2006 to work as an advisor to business owners in their M&A activities, and to assist them with financing as they grow their businesses organically and through acquisitions.

Ian Macnaughton   Ian Macnaughton, M.B.A., Ph.D.
Ian Macnaughton & Associates Inc. 

Ian Macnaughton, is an executive coach, organizational consultant, and psycho-therapist in private practice. He has an extensive business background and has taught at Langara College, B.C.I.T., S.F.U. and U.B.C. His training includes Somatic Experiencing®, E.M.D.R., T.F.T., Gestalt Therapy from the Gestalt Training Center, the San Diego Training Centre and other approaches for assisting individuals, families and organizations. He was a senior teacher of Family Systems Therapy at the Pacific Coast Family Therapy Training Association and has extensive in training and experience in family and organizational system dynamics. Ian grew up in a business family and was a second generation owner, further developing the business which he sold some years ago. He has owned a number of businesses in the hospitality and real estate development field. He is a Business Family Advisor and is one of a small group of Canadians to have completed a Certificate in Family Business Advising from the Family Firm Institute. He currently sits on the Professional Advisory Committee for the Business Family Centre at The Sauder School of Business, U.B.C.

Josephine Nadel   Josephine Nadel
Partner, Borden Ladner Gervais


Josephine Nadel is a lawyer and partner of Borden Ladner Gervais LLP, where she practises in the areas of corporate, commercial, tax, wealth management, trusts, estates and succession planning. Her focus is succession, governance and strategic planning for private enterprises and family businesses. Josephine has extensive experience in the implementation of succession and tax planning transactions and, in particular, corporate reorganizations, share capital structures and shareholder agreements. Josephine provides family businesses and private enterprises with a full range of advisory services in the areas of corporate planning, succession, wealth transition, governance and strategic planning. She has experience in tax planning for individuals and privately-held corporations and is a trained facilitator. Josephine's services to family businesses include facilitation of family meetings and advice on governance structures such as family councils, family charters, boards of directors and advisory boards and a range of policies.

Tim Cestnick   Tim Cestnick, FCA, CPA, CFP, TEP
President and CEO, WaterStreet Family Wealth Counsel

Tim enjoys a reputation as one of Canada's most recognized experts in tax and personal finance. Tim is a Fellow of the Institute of Chartered Accountants, a tax columnist for the Globe & Mail, and has written several Canadian best-sellers. In addition to print media, Tim appears regularly on Canada AM, CBC Newsworld, BNN, and the best-known money programs in the country. In 2005, Tim founded WaterStreet Family Wealth Counsel, Canada's leading Family Office firm. In 2010 and 2009 WaterStreet was named as the top firm of its kind in Canada in the Euromoney Private Banking & Wealth Management survey.
